Definir apenas uma área de atuação do engenheiro de software é uma tarefa impossível. Sabe por quê?
Quando formado, esse profissional pode executar diversos tipos de trabalho, desde a produção até o gerenciamento de softwares e sistemas.
Se você pretende cursar uma faculdade e se tornar um engenheiro, saiba desde já que você terá diversas áreas para atuar.
A seguir, vamos explicar o que é a Engenharia de Software e apresentar as principais áreas de atuação desses profissionais. Confira!
Afinal, o que é Engenharia de Software?
A Engenharia de Software é uma área totalmente voltada ao desenvolvimento, manutenção e criação de sistemas.
Para isso, os engenheiros utilizam a tecnologia e seus conhecimentos para criar programas e aplicativos de diversas plataformas.
O cientista Friedrich Ludwig Bauer já dizia que “Engenharia de Software é a criação e a utilização de sólidos princípios de engenharia a fim de obter software de maneira econômica, que seja confiável e que trabalhe em máquinas reais”.
Todo estudante de Engenharia de Software aprende 3 princípios na faculdade:
- organização, para conseguir receber as demandas e finalizá-las dentro do prazo;
- qualidade, para entregar os melhores softwares aos clientes;
- produtividade, para se diferenciar da concorrência e não descansar até chegar no fim dos projetos.
https://www.youtube.com/watch?v=tunXdBtF8G0&feature=youtu.be
O crescimento do mercado de softwares
O Brasil é um dos países que apresentam um dos maiores crescimentos no mercado de softwares do mundo.
Para você ter ideia, segundo pesquisa realizada pela Associação Brasileira das Empresas de Software (Abes), o Brasil é o sétimo maior mercado de softwares no mundo.
Isso significa que os engenheiros de software estão cada vez com mais oportunidades de emprego para desenvolver suas técnicas.
Além dessas oportunidades, é interessante você saber que um engenheiro, quando formado, tem um salário médio de R$ 4.800,00.
Estamos falando da média, pois um engenheiro de software em uma grande empresa, como o Google, chega a receber cerca de R$ 18.000,00.
Então, se você gosta de tecnologia e está disposto a crescer com a área, saiba que este é o momento.
Quais tipos de trabalho um engenheiro de software pode executar?
Como falamos no início do conteúdo, não existe apenas uma área de atuação do engenheiro de software.
Portanto, separamos as principais e explicaremos cada uma delas para você:
Desenvolver softwares e aplicativos
A área mais procurada pelos engenheiros de softwares é a de desenvolvimento de softwares e aplicativos.
Nela, os engenheiros podem criar jogos, plataformas digitais, sistemas de bancos, sistemas de empresas privadas, entre outros.
Costumamos dizer que essa é uma área bastante desafiadora, mas recompensadora, ao ver o resultado final do trabalho.
Portanto, se você tem interesse pela parte de definição de ideias e criação, essa pode ser a escolha ideal.
Gerenciar projetos
Você é aquela pessoa que costuma estar sempre atenta aos detalhes e gosta de gerenciar pessoas e projetos?
Então, esta é a área de atuação do engenheiro de software ideal para você.
Exercendo as funções desse ramo, você fará toda a parte de gerenciamento dos projetos e softwares.
É indispensável que você tenha um perfil de gestor, bastante atenção e foco para gerenciar os projetos da melhor maneira.
Definir a arquitetura dos produtos
Além do desenvolvimento e gerenciamento, um engenheiro de software pode trabalhar com a arquitetura dos produtos.
Nessa área de atuação, o engenheiro fica responsável por toda a parte de design estrutural dos softwares.
Isso significa que ele deve organizar as interfaces, cuidar de todos os detalhes visuais e operacionais do sistema e avaliar a qualidade do design.
Então, se você tem interesse pela parte visual dos sistemas e softwares, saiba que essa é a área ideal.
Realizar testes unitários e funcionais
Os testes são indispensáveis na Engenharia de Software, seja durante ou depois da produção.
O engenheiro que trabalha nessa área fica responsável pela qualidade e eficiência do produto entregue ao cliente.
É ele que faz a análise dos sistemas e verifica se há bugs e erros que podem prejudicar o seu desempenho.
É importante lembrar que, para trabalhar nessa área, é necessário ter bastante determinação e foco para não desistir no primeiro problema que aparecer.
Acredite, um software, por mais que seja planejado pelos melhores profissionais, tem grandes chances de ter erros.
Então, saiba que essa é uma área bem requisitada no mercado de trabalho e oferece bons salários aos engenheiros.
Quais matérias fazem parte do curso de Engenharia de Software?
Normalmente, o curso de Engenharia de Software tem duração de 4 anos e conta com diversas matérias para especialização.
Algumas delas são:
- Fundamentos e arquitetura de computadores;
- Estrutura de dados;
- Análise e projeto orientado a objetos;
- Qualidade de software;
- Gerenciamento de software;
- Empreendedorismo;
- Gestão de projetos.
Qual a melhor faculdade para cursar Engenharia de Software?
Muitas faculdades oferecem o curso de Engenharia de Software no Brasil, mas você precisa ser criterioso na escolha.
O ideal é analisar as universidades e escolher aquela que conta com os melhores professores do mercado.
A Unicesumar pode ser a ideal para você!
Nela, além dos melhores professores, você terá um curso de Engenharia de Software completo, que te capacitará para qualquer área de atuação do engenheiro de software.
Gostou da ideia? Então clique aqui e saiba mais informações sobre a universidade e o curso.